What is a compressor bath and where is it located?

A bath (sometimes called compressor tray or condensate collector) is a container located directly under compressor-condenser unit the refrigerator. In most models (Atlant, Indesit, Samsung, LG) it is a plastic tray with sides 2–5 cm high, less often a metal tray with an anti-corrosion coating. Finding it is easy: just move the refrigerator away from the wall and look into the lower part of the rear wall.

Structurally, the bath is attached to the compressor housing or to the frame of the refrigerator using latches, screws, or simply installed in the grooves. In some modern models (for example Liebherr Premium) it is integrated into the drainage system and has a tube for draining liquid into a special reservoir. Important: if your refrigerator is equipped with a system No Frost, the bath may be hidden under a decorative panel - it still needs to be checked periodically.

  • 🔧 Materials: most often - impact-resistant plastic (polypropylene), less often - galvanized steel or aluminum.
  • 📏 Dimensions: depend on the power of the compressor, on average 20x30 cm for household refrigerators.
  • 💧 Volume: from 0.5 to 1.5 liters - this is enough to collect condensate for several days of operation.

The main functions of the bathtub: why you can’t do without it

The main task of the bathtub is preventing corrosion of the metal parts of the compressor and electrical components. During operation of the refrigerator, condensation forms on the compressor and condenser tubes. This is a natural process: warm air from the room comes into contact with cold surfaces, and moisture falls out in the form of drops. Without a bath, this water would flow directly onto the floor, creating puddles, or - worse - fall on electrical contacts.

The second critical function is heat exchange. The liquid bath helps remove excess heat from the compressor, which reaches 60–90°C during operation. The evaporation of water from the pan creates an additional cooling effect, reducing the load on the system. Consequences of the absence or improper use of the bathtub

Removal or damage to the bathtub leads to a chain reaction of problems that do not appear immediately, but after several months or years. The most harmless consequence is puddles under the refrigerator that will have to be constantly wiped away. But there are also more serious risks:

  1. Compressor corrosion. Drops of water flowing onto the metal body cause rust. The places where tubes and fastenings are welded are especially vulnerable.
  2. Electrical damage. Moisture penetrates the terminal block, oxidizing the contacts. This leads to overheating and activation of the thermal relay.
  3. Overheating of the compressor. Without evaporative cooling from the bath, the motor operates at elevated temperatures, which reduces its service life by 30–40%.
  4. Mold reproduction. Constant moisture under the refrigerator creates ideal conditions for fungus, which can spread to walls and furniture.

Types of baths: how to choose a replacement or upgrade an existing one

Not all baths are the same - their design depends on the model of the refrigerator, climate class and even the region of operation. Let's look at the main types and their features:

  • 🔄 Standard plastic: the most common option. Suitable for most household refrigerators (Biryusa, Pozytron). It is easy to clean, but can crack under mechanical stress.
  • 🛡️ Reinforced with stiffening ribs: used in premium models (Bosch KAN92VI30R). Withstands weight up to 10 kg, which is important for heavy compressors.
  • 🔥 Metal with anti-corrosion coating: found in industrial refrigerators or models for humid climates. More expensive, but lasts for decades.
  • 💧 With a drainage system: equipped with a hose for draining liquid into the sewer or a special tank. Relevant for built-in models.

When choosing a replacement, be guided by:

  1. Dimensions: measure the old bath or check in the technical data sheet of the refrigerator (section "Parts and accessories").
  2. Material: for regions with high humidity (for example, Sochi, Vladivostok) it is better to choose metal or plastic with an antibacterial coating.
  3. Attachment: some models (Electrolux ENN2854AOW) require baths with fixing latches.

If you cannot find the original bath, you can choose a universal one. The main thing is that it:

  • Overlaps the projection of the compressor by at least 2 cm on all sides.
  • Has sides at least 3 cm high (to prevent overflow).
  • Be compatible with the drainage system (if your model has one).
What to do if the bath is cracked?

If the crack is small (up to 1 cm), it can be temporarily sealed with plastic sealant (for example, Loctite 406). However, this solution is for 1-2 months - over time, the sealant will peel off due to vibrations of the compressor. For long-term repairs, it is better to use epoxy resin with a reinforcing mesh or immediately replace the part.

Care rules: how to clean and operate the bath

The bath requires regular maintenance - this will extend the life of the refrigerator and prevent unpleasant odors. Basic rules:

  1. Cleaning: remove accumulated liquid and dirt at least once every 3 months. To do this:
    • Unplug the refrigerator.
    • Carefully remove the bath (you may need a screwdriver to unscrew the fasteners).
    • Wash it with warm water and soap, if it is heavily soiled use a brush.
    • Dry before installation (a wet bath will lead to corrosion of the fasteners).

For disinfection, you can use a solution of vinegar (1:1 with water) or specialized products for refrigerators (Top House, Unicum). Do not use abrasive cleaning powders under any circumstances - they scratch the plastic, creating microcracks in which dirt accumulates.

⚠️ Attention: If mold appears in the bathtub, it is not enough to simply wash it. Treat the surface with a solution of chlorhexidine (0.05%) or hydrogen peroxide (3%), then dry thoroughly. Mold not only spoils the smell, but can also penetrate into the drainage system of the refrigerator.

How to install or replace a bath yourself

Replacing a bath is one of the few operations that can be performed without calling a specialist. You will need:

  • A new bath (suitable in size and fastening).
  • A screwdriver (Phillips or flathead, depending on the model).
  • A flashlight (to illuminate the back of the refrigerator).
  • Gloves (the compressor can be hot).

Step-by-step instructions:

  1. Unplug the refrigerator and allow the compressor to cool (at least 30 minutes).
  2. Move the refrigerator away from the wall to gain access to the back panel.
  3. If the tub is secured with screws, carefully unscrew them. In some models (Beko CNK 335120) it is simply inserted into the grooves - pull it towards you.
  4. Drain the accumulated liquid and clean the installation site from dirt.
  5. Install a new bath, making sure that it fits tightly to the compressor. Secure the screws (if there were any).
  6. Turn on the refrigerator and check if water leaks appear during the first day.

If after replacement the bath rattles or rattles when the compressor is running, check:

  • The tightness of the fit to the body (you may need gaskets from rubber).
  • Fasteners - they could have loosened during installation.
  • Liquid level - if water is poured, it can create additional vibrations.

Frequently asked questions about compressor baths

Is it possible to operate a refrigerator without a bath?

Technically it is possible, but this will reduce the service life of the compressor by 30-50%. Without a bath, moisture will flow onto the floor, oxidize contacts and create conditions for corrosion. In the long run, this will lead to expensive repairs.

Why is the bath in my refrigerator always dry?

There are several reasons:

  • The refrigerator operates in low humidity mode (for example, in winter).
  • Drainage system removes condensate into a special tank, and not into a bath.
  • The compressor is new and has not yet heated to maximum temperatures.
  • The bath is cracked and water is leaking onto the floor.

Check for puddles under the refrigerator. If they are there, but the bath is dry, look for cracks.

How often should the bath be changed?

During normal use, the bath lasts 10–15 years. Replacement is required in cases of:

  • Mechanical damage (cracks, chips).
  • Severe deformation from high temperatures.
  • The appearance of mold that cannot be removed.

If the bath has simply turned yellow or is covered with plaque - It is enough to clean it, no replacement is required.

Is it possible to place a refrigerator without a bathtub on a carpet or wooden floor?

Absolutely not. Wood and fabric absorb moisture, which leads to:

  • Mold growth under the refrigerator.
  • Deformation of the coating (the carpet will begin to rot, the parquet will swell).
  • Fire danger - moisture can penetrate into electrical components.

Use only hard, moisture-resistant surfaces (tiles, linoleum) or special stands.

What to do if the bath overflows with water?

This is a sign of a malfunction. Causes and solutions:

  • Clogged drain tube: clean it with a wire or rinse it with a soda solution.
  • Thermostat malfunction: the compressor works without stopping, forming excess condensate. Diagnostics required.
  • High humidity in the room: use a dehumidifier or drain the bathtub more often.
  • Freon leak: if the liquid is oily and has a chemical odor, call immediately master.
